Handover: Dependency Pinning — Veldora Platform

Tomas, handing this to you for the week. All services under the Quillbranch monorepo now pin exact versions; ranges are forbidden in prod manifests. The pin-check bot blocks merges with floating deps, and overrides require a note in the exceptions file. If the lockfile regenerator wedges mid-run, restore from the last good snapshot in the builds vault rather than re-resolving by hand. Unlocking the vault requires the recovery passphrase, which is recorded on the next line.

recovery phrase for fajeg-kawep: druix-gorius-briax-ulaeth-fraox-lammir-pelox-jormir-pelwyn-julir

**Q: Why are third-party fonts vendored instead of loaded from external CDNs?** Vendoring removes a supply-chain risk: fonts in the Pellgrove repo are pinned by checksum and verified in CI, so an upstream compromise cannot alter what ships. Licenses are stored alongside each family and reviewed before import. Any new font requires a security sign-off. The vendoring procedure, checksum tooling, and approved-license list are documented here:

runbook for yahop-hawif: https://confluence.zemvarlabs.internal/pages/pages/browse/c89f8afc

# Environment Variables — Planner Hotfix

While we investigate the query planner regression in Fernwheel 4.2, contractors should run the shadow planner locally to compare execution plans. Enable it with FERNWHEEL_SHADOW_PLANNER=1 in your env file. The shadow planner also needs access to the plan-capture bucket, so set that credential on the following line.

vault entry, fadup-tagag: RELAY_SECRET8=2fd92179

## Runbook: Fenwick Relay — Account Recovery (websocket reconnect bug)

Known issue: after the reconnect storm bug, some operator accounts get locked when the session broker sees rapid re-auth attempts. Symptoms: clients loop on reconnect, broker logs "auth throttle." Fix: locked accounts must be restored via the recovery console, not by editing the broker table. Open the console, select the affected account, and choose manual restore. When prompted, enter the recovery passphrase shown below.

strongbox words: druath-quenael